To stream the actual video data through the browser, web clients historically relied on browser extensions like ActiveX (for Internet Explorer) or NPAPI (for older versions of Chrome and Firefox). Today, modern DVR systems use technology, which allows plug-in-free, ultra-low-latency video streaming across almost any modern browser.
